Garlic Butter Grilled Shrimp Skewers

  • Total Time: 21 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Description

Easy grilled shrimp skewers with a flavorful garlic butter glaze. Perfect for a quick and delicious meal.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
  • Salt and black pepper to taste


Instructions

  1.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
  2. If using wooden skewers, soak them in water for at least 30 minutes to prevent burning.
  3. In a medium bowl, whisk together the melted butter, minced garlic, lemon juice, and chopped parsley. Season with salt and pepper.
  4. Add the peeled and deveined shrimp to the bowl with the garlic butter mixture. Toss gently to coat the shrimp evenly.
  5. Thread the marinated shrimp onto the skewers.
  6. Grill the shrimp skewers for 2-3 minutes per side, or until the shrimp is pink and opaque.
  7. Serve immediately and enjoy!

Notes

  • You can add other vegetables like bell peppers or cherry tomatoes to the skewers.
  • Adjust the amount of garlic to your preference.
  • These skewers can also be cooked under a broiler in your oven.
